We are seeking a Student Support Specialist to serve students at Wayne Elementary School and Mt. Vernon Elementary School, two small rural community schools within RSU #38. Funded through a CSI grant, this position focuses on improving student attendance, family engagement, and behavior support. The Student Support Specialist will provide intervention services, maintain consistency in behavioral expectations, and serve as a key liaison among families, students, and school staff. This is a one-year grant-funded position.
Current Maine certification or licensure in teacher education, special education, administration, school counseling, social work, or relevant fields.
